Output 39856154628e44b15d8d32aec07f9f88abf786569d05c6f91abae8aa1134511a:0

value
250000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e32dda304c2c1e532d6da91c50103a3d89f7ec9c OP_EQUAL
address
3NQEExoNfyb35kbPR39HUuEUfP8wsPT6Di
transaction
39856154628e44b15d8d32aec07f9f88abf786569d05c6f91abae8aa1134511a
spent
true